Abstract

The present invention relates to an FGF19 polypeptide for use in increasing muscle fiber size in the treatment of muscle atrophy in a mammal.

Claims (13)

1. A method for increasing the muscle fiber size in a mammal wherein the mammal has muscle atrophy, said method comprising administering an effective amount of a fibroblast growth factor 19 (FGF19) polypeptide to the mammal.

2.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the mammal is a human.

3. The method according to claim 1 , wherein an increase in muscle mass in the mammal is observed.

4.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the mammal is not a human.

5. The method according to claim 1 , wherein muscle strength is increased in the mammal.

6.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the FGF19 polypeptide has an amino acid sequence selected from the group consisting of SEQ ID NO:1-10.

7.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the muscle atrophy is caused by cachexia.

8.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the muscle atrophy is caused by sarcopenia.

9.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the muscle atrophy is caused by prolonged immobilization.

10.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the muscle atrophy is caused by obesity.

11.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the mammal is a bovine.

12. A method for increasing the muscle fiber size in a mammal wherein the mammal has muscle atrophy, said method comprising administering an effective amount of a pharmaceutical composition comprising and FGF19 polypeptide and a pharmaceutically-acceptable vehicle to the mammal.

13. The method according to claim 12 , wherein the pharmaceutical composition further comprises a drug for treating cachexia, a performance-enhancing drug, a nutritional supplement, a solution of amino acids, or protein hydrolysates.
